Setting up your email client
Ensure that the following information is entered into your email client on your
personal computer.
1. Email address. The format is either
<username>@domainname (see the note below) or
<username>@hostname.domainname
(for example, myname@qube3.cobalt.com) where:
<username> is the user name assigned to you (for example, myname)
<hostname> is the name assigned to the Qube 3 (for example, qube3)
<domainname> is either the official domain name that is registered with
an ICANN-accredited registrar (for example, “cobalt.com”), or an
intranet domain name specific to your network. Obtain this information
from your ISP. If your Qube 3 is integrated into a larger network, consult
with your network administrator for this information.
2. SMTP server. The format is hostname.domainname (for example,
qube3.cobalt.com).
3. POP3 server. The format is hostname.domainname (for example,
qube3.cobalt.com).
4. IMAP server. The format is hostname.domainname (for example,
qube3.cobalt.com).
-
Note: If you check your mail through an external client (for
example, Microsoft Outlook, Netscape Messenger or Qualcomm’s
Eudora), you can enable an option to save a copy on the email
server for a number of days.
-
Note: To use the shorter email format <username>@domainname,
you must enter the domain name in the email parameters table, in
the field “Receive email addressed to these hosts/domains.
-
Note: Occasionally, an email application asks for an “incoming”
mail server. The incoming mail server is the POP3 server.
